Output 9437aedb53322110623a97bbe4c59c3501ac978045fa8d31191e6e8d7ee53531:0

value
7666489
script pubkey
OP_0 OP_PUSHBYTES_20 edf5ef79e5001d7104dd985a7b92c3daee901242
address
bc1qah677709qqwhzpxanpd8hykrmthfqyjzfl2th5
transaction
9437aedb53322110623a97bbe4c59c3501ac978045fa8d31191e6e8d7ee53531
confirmations
156290
spent
true